In this case, the result of `iterate` has not been checked for
`nothing`, so we try to call `indexed_iterate` (for destructuring
assignment) on a Union of Nothing and the tuple returned by
`iterate`. That has two method matches, and so was excluded from
constant propagation. This commit fixes that by generalizing the
constant prop heuristic from requiring one method match to
requiring one non-Bottom method match.

This issue caused a large slowdown in DelimitedFiles, where
the inner loop consists of

```
        while idx <= slen
            val,idx = iterate(dbuff, idx)
```

# On FreeBSD, /lib/libgcc_s.so.1 is incompatible with Fortran; to use Fortran on FreeBSD,
# we need to link to the libgcc_s that ships with the same GCC version used by libgfortran.
# To work around this, we copy the GCC libraries we need, namely libgfortran, libgcc_s,
# and libquadmath, into our build library directory, $(build_libdir). We also add them to
# JL_PRIVATE_LIBS-0 so that they know where they need to live at install time.
ifeq ($(OS),FreeBSD)
define std_so
julia-deps: | $$(build_libdir)/$(1).so
$$(build_libdir)/$(1).so: | $$(build_libdir)
	$$(INSTALL_M) $$(GCCPATH)/$(1).so* $$(build_libdir)
JL_PRIVATE_LIBS-0 += $(1)
endef

$(eval $(call std_so,libgfortran))
$(eval $(call std_so,libgcc_s))
$(eval $(call std_so,libquadmath))
endif # FreeBSD
